I have an old Victa Power Torque 160cc. It runs well, but it seems to stay at the same revs. sort of 70% throttle. I set the poppet at position A. recently decoked the motor, all seems OK.
There is plenty of power , I recently mowed two heavy lawns 50cm high grass. It cuts so well. The throttle cable moves the gray slide. I just wanted more control over the throttle.

Hi Randell,
Poppet valve should be set to C unless your mower is a vortex.
When you say 70% do you mean it runs at the same RPM irrespective of throttle position or do you mean when you take it to full throttle it revs up momentarily and then drops back the RPM by itself.
If it does the latter that is normal but a picture of the mower will help as the earlier ones are a little different to the later models.

Hi bigted,
The mower had one of those rubbber rings underneath around the disk, I took it off as I don't use a catcher. I think it is a vortex.
Yes it runs at 70% irrespective of throttle position.

Yes, it has the turbo disk, hence the rubber ring. Poppet on this model is set to A so all clear there. 70% throttle sounds about right as these are governed to 3000 RPM unlike most others which are about 3300 RPM. There is very little variation in RPM between idle and full revs so at a guess i'd say your machine is running as it should.
